HOUSTON–Oden Hughes has broken ground on Parkside Place, a 384-unit apartment community. The class A property will be located on the northwest corner FM 2920 and Kuykendahl Road, within four miles of the new Exxon Mobil corporate campus. The construction cost was not disclosed.
“It's hard to find a better place in the entire country to build a first-rate apartment community right now,” says Craig Hughes, co-founder of Oden Hughes. “The office development and job growth underway is unprecedented and a lot of these workers are going to want to live near their workplace.”
Parkside Place will include one-, two- and three-bedroom units ranging in size from 525 square feet to 1,400 square feet. Amenities include a lap pool and sundeck, fitness center, dog-walking station and movie theater room.
With construction starting this month, it is slated to complete by the middle of 2015.
The upcoming Exxon Mobil campus is drawing a number of developers to the area. Mac McElwrath, Oden Hughes' director of multifamily development tells GlobeSt.com that the company was drawn to the job and population growth the area is about to experience.
“Exxon is projected to employ 10,000 to 15,000 individuals at the new campus, with an estimated 35,000 indirect jobs coming to the submarket as well,” McElwrath says. “That sort of job growth will result in heavy renter demand on the surrounding area. In addition, high-end retail centers and exemplary schools are spread throughout the NW Houston and Woodlands areas, giving these employees ample reason to live near the campus.”
Parkside Place will stand out from its competitors by targeting a higher percentage of single and two-person households.
“We're delivering a class A product at a very competitive price point relative to other new construction in the area, offering a more affordable alternative to other midrise product that becomes available,” McElwrath says.
The Parkside Place is Oden Hughes' tenth project in Texas and the second in Houston. The Austin-based company broke ground last year on the 354-unit Parkside Grand Parkway in Katy, TX. The 14-acre project will deliver later this year.
Parkside Grand Parkway will consist of one-, two- and three-bedroom units ranging in size from 625 square feet to 1,400 square feet.
“We've wanted to be in the Houston market for awhile but we were waiting for the right opportunity,” Hughes said in a release, at the time. “The site is highly visible, just minutes away from one of the fastest growing job centers in the country and within the boundaries of a highly desirable school district. We couldn't ask for a better entry into the market.”
McElwrath says the company is looking to do more projects in the Houston area.
“Heavy employment growth, in this case centering around the Energy Corridor, is a primary driver of interest,” McElwrath says.
